ZIP Code 33403 (Palm Beach County, Florida) is home to about 13,710 residents. At $69,050, its median household income sits below Palm Beach County's $81,115.
From 2019 to 2023, ZIP Code 33403's population grew 7.2% from 12,794 to 13,710, while its median gross rent rose 17.0% from $1,219 to $1,426.
The median resident is 35.8 years old. The largest age group is 25 to 34, 18.9% of residents.

| Year | Population | Median household income | Median home value | Median gross rent |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2019 | 12,794 | $58,371 | $198,100 | $1,219 |
| 2020 | 12,458 | $53,410 | $228,600 | $1,195 |
| 2021 | 14,139 | $59,516 | $248,000 | $1,261 |
| 2022 | 13,698 | $63,481 | $299,100 | $1,337 |
| 2023 | 13,710 | $69,050 | $340,100 | $1,426 |
Each year is a US Census Bureau ACS 5-year estimate ending that year.
